With Murat Kurum becoming minister, 'Kanal Istanbul' may return to the agenda
With a decree published in the Official Gazette, Murat Kurum has re-entered the cabinet. A striking claim has been made regarding Murat Kurum, whose return to the cabinet is seen as puzzling despite his loss in the election race for Istanbul.

MAK Consulting Chairman Mehmet Ali Kulat made a noteworthy claim regarding Murat Kurum, who has returned to the cabinet, during a live broadcast on Halk TV.
"KURUM'S REAPPOINTMENT IS NOT SURPRISING"
Stating that it is not surprising for AKP Chairman and President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an to reappoint Murat Kurum despite his election loss, Kulat said, "It is not very surprising that Murat Kurum has returned after losing the Istanbul election; Mehmet Özhaseki had also lost the Ankara elections. This situation leads their own party base to ask the question, 'Are there no other successful names?'"
Expressing that the Kanal Istanbul project will return to the agenda with Kurum's arrival, Kulat spoke as follows:
"Erdoğan's reappointment of Murat Kurum, who lost the election, is not something that can be understood, but there is the Kanal Istanbul project, which was camouflaged during the election period.
In the coming days, Kurum may confront the IMM with this project. With the arrival of Murat Kurum, the Kanal Istanbul project will definitely come to the agenda. Because they have made very large investments in the regions surrounding Kanal Istanbul."
